WebThe Pro-Posts are a second set of uprights (9 feet) attached to the inside of the standard-width uprights (18 feet 6 inches.) It narrows the space that a kicker can make a kick for practice. Web18 de jul. de 2014 · All NFL goalposts this season will sit atop crossbars attached to goosenecks 10 feet above the ground, meaning the top of each post will extend 45 feet into the air (compared to 40 previously). WebTony Manfred. Under NFL rules, the height of goal posts must be at least 30 feet above the crossbar. There is no limit on how tall they can be. WebNFL WebThe pitch is rectangular in shape. The longer sides are called touchlines and the shorter sides are called the goal lines. The two goal lines are between 45 and 90 m (49 and 98 yd) wide and have to be of the same length. The two touchlines are between 90 and 120 m (98 and 131 yd) long and have to be of the same length. WebCanadian football field, 150 by 65 yards (137.2 by 59.44 m) with endzones. The official playing field in Canadian football is larger than the American, and similar to American fields prior to 1912. The uprights in college and professional leagues stand 20 feet tall above a crossbar 18 feet 6 inches wide. The high school crossbar is slightly wider, at 23 feet 4 inches wide.
